    i have created 2 modules myusers and mybills.
    i want to display mybills subpanel in myusers and i dont want to display mybills module in header and footer.
    so i havent written mybills in $modulelist in modules.php file.

    if i add that module name in modulelist array in module.php then it works fine, but i don't want that show that module name in the menu so i have removed that module name from the modulelist array in module.php and then subpanel will gone from that page so any body can say me how can i do this thing ?
